body
{
background: #001739 url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-bg-2.jpg) repeat-x;
margin: 0 auto;
text-align: center;
}

img
{
display: block;
}

form
{
display: inline;
}

a
{
color: black;
}

#PageWrapper
{
background: #FFFFFF url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-pagewrapper-bg.jpg) repeat-y;
margin: 0 auto;
width: 980px;
position: relative;
text-align: left;
}

#Header
{
margin: 0 auto;
width: 980px;
position: relative;
}

.cardsLeft
{
position: absolute;
top: 0;
left: -87px;
background: transparent url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-card-left.jpg) no-repeat;
width: 87px;
height: 245px;
}

.cardsRight
{
position: absolute;
top: 0;
right: -80px;
background: transparent url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-card-right.jpg) no-repeat;
width: 80px;
height: 212px;
}

#LeftColumn
{
width: 185px;
background-color: #FFFFFF;
float: left;
font-size: 11px;
border-left: 1px solid #bfc9c9;
border-right: 1px solid #615f5f;
margin: 0;
margin-top: 2px;
}

#RightColumn
{
width: 788px;
margin: 2px;
float: left;
background-color: #FFFFFF;
font: normal 12px arial;
}

#RightColumn td
{
font-size: 12px;
font-family: arial;
}

#Footer
{
width: 980px;
height: 52px;
clear: both;
position: relative;
background: #FFFFFF url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-footer.jpg) no-repeat;
text-align: center;
}

#LeftColumn ul
{
margin: 0;
padding: 0;
list-style: none;
margin-top: 6px;
}

#LeftColumn ul li
{
margin: 0;
padding: 0;
}

#LeftColumn ul li a
{
margin: 0;
padding: 0;
padding-left: 21px;
color: #b22323;
text-decoration: none;
text-transform: uppercase;
font: bold 15px arial;
}

#LeftColumn .ey-subsection ul
{
margin: 0;
padding: 0;
list-style: none;
margin-top: 6px;
}

#LeftColumn .ey-subsection ul li
{
margin: 0;
padding: 0;
background: #FFFFFF url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-li-bg.jpg) repeat-x;
padding: 2px 4px 2px 13px;

}

#LeftColumn .ey-subsection ul li a
{
background: transparent url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-bullet.jpg) no-repeat;
background-position: 0% 50%;
margin: 0;
padding: 0;
padding-left: 8px;
color: #000000;
text-decoration: none;
text-transform: capitalize;
font: normal 12px arial;
}

#LeftColumn .ey-subsection ul li a:hover
{
text-decoration: underline;
}

.eySearch
{
position: relative;
background: transparent url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-search.jpg) no-repeat;
height: 25px;
width: 592px;
}

.searchInput
{
position: absolute;
left: 278px;
top: 5px;
width: 234px;
height: 14px;
border: none;
font: normal 11px arial;
color: black;
}

.searchSubmit
{
position: absolute;
left: 520px;
top: 3px;
}

.newsletter
{
height: 122px;
width: 167px;
position: relative;
background: transparent url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-newsletter.jpg) no-repeat;
}

.newsInput
{
position: absolute;
left: 19px;
top: 68px;
width: 129px;
height: 14px;
border: none;
font: normal 11px arial;
color: black;
}

.newsSubmit
{
position: absolute;
left: 42px;
top: 94px;
}

.featuredSection
{
background: transparent url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-featured-bg.jpg) no-repeat;
height: 25px;
width: 788px;
margin-top: 12px;
margin-bottom: 12px;
}

.featuredSection2
{
background: transparent url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-featured-bg-2.jpg) no-repeat;
height: 25px;
width: 788px;
margin-top: 12px;
margin-bottom: 12px;
}

td.featuredSectionTitle
{
font: bold 12px arial;
color: white;
padding-left: 12px;
vertical-align: middle;
}

.contentsName
{
font: bold 12px arial;
color: black;
}

.contentsName a:link
{
font: bold 12px arial;
color: black;
text-decoration: none;
}

.contentsName a:visited
{
font: bold 12px arial;
color: black;
text-decoration: none;
}

.contentsName a:hover
{
font: bold 12px arial;
color: black;
text-decoration: underline;
}

.contentsName a:active
{
font: bold 12px arial;
color: black;
text-decoration: none;
}

.contentsRegPrice
{
font: normal 12px arial;
color: black;
}

.contentsSalePrice
{
font: bold 12px arial;
color: #a70303;
}

.eyComments
{
width: 167px;
font: normal 10px arial;
color: black;
margin-top: 10px;
margin-bottom: 10px;
}

.footerLinks
{
font: bold 11px arial;
color: black;
text-transform: uppercase;
padding-top: 1px;
}

.footerLinks a:link
{
font: bold 10px arial;
color: black;
text-transform: uppercase;
text-decoration: none;
}

.footerLinks a:visited
{
font: bold 10px arial;
color: black;
text-transform: uppercase;
text-decoration: none;
}

.footerLinks a:hover
{
font: bold 10px arial;
color: black;
text-transform: uppercase;
text-decoration: underline;
}

.footerLinks a:active
{
font: bold 10px arial;
color: black;
text-transform: uppercase;
text-decoration: none;
}

.eyCopyright
{
font: normal 10px arial;
color: black;
padding-top: 3px;
}

.eyDesignBy
{
font: normal 11px arial;
color: #861204;
}

.eyDesignBy a:link
{
font: normal 11px arial;
color: #861204;
text-decoration: none;
}

.eyDesignBy a:visited
{
font: normal 11px arial;
color: #861204;
text-decoration: none;
}

.eyDesignBy a:hover
{
font: normal 11px arial;
color: #861204;
text-decoration: underline;
}

.eyDesignBy a:active
{
font: normal 11px arial;
color: #861204;
text-decoration: none;
}

.eyControlScan
{
position: absolute;
top: 2px;
left: 210px;
}

.featuredItemTable
{
background: transparent url(https://lib.store.yahoo.net/lib/yhst-86263615076254/ey-featured-item-bg.jpg) no-repeat;
height: 220px;
width: 752px;
position: relative;
text-align: left;
}

.featuredItemTableImage
{
position: absolute;
left: 22px;
top: 46px;
}

.featuredItemTableDetails
{
position: absolute;
left: 299px;
top: 25px;
width: 410px;
}

.featuredItemTableName
{
font: bold 16px arial;
color: #5b030e;
}

.featuredItemTableCaption
{
font: normal 12px arial;
color: black;
}

.featuredItemTablePrice
{
font: bold 16px arial;
color: black;
}

.featuredItemTableInfo
{
position: absolute;
left: 300px;
top: 181px;
}

.featuredItemTableCart
{
position: absolute;
left: 426px;
top: 171px;
}

.ey-breadcrumbs
{
font: normal 11px arial;
color: black;
margin-bottom: 4px;
}

.ey-breadcrumbs a:link
{
font: normal 11px arial;
color: #898989;
text-decoration: none;
}

.ey-breadcrumbs a:visited
{
font: normal 11px arial;
color: #898989;
text-decoration: none;
}

.ey-breadcrumbs a:hover
{
font: normal 11px arial;
color: #898989;
text-decoration: underline;
}

.ey-breadcrumbs a:active
{
font: normal 11px arial;
color: #898989;
text-decoration: none;
}

.itemName
{
font: bold 16px arial;
color: #a60404;
margin: 0;
padding: 0;
}
